Supercar Shooter Game Promo

Check my new game Supercar Shooter that’s available at Windows 8.1 PC, Android and Windows Phone: For Windows 8.1 PC and Tablets:…

Related Games On Windows 8.1 Articles


  1. Will soon add a video showing new power ups like homing missile and energy

  2. Nice lovely game like it

  3. Nice Game will recommend

  4. Rtyfhu

Comments are closed.